Zcash Toolkit Cuts Private Transaction Time Below 200ms

Zcash developer Zakura has released an open-source toolkit that reduces private transaction times from more than three seconds to under 200 milliseconds.

  • Zakura has released an open-source toolkit for Zcash.
  • The toolkit reduces private transaction times from over three seconds to under 200 milliseconds.
  • The improvement could enhance the speed and usability of privacy-focused transactions.

Zcash developer Zakura has released a new open-source toolkit designed to significantly improve the performance of private Zcash transactions.

According to the announcement, the toolkit reduces transaction processing times from more than three seconds to under 200 milliseconds. The dramatic speed improvement aims to make privacy-preserving transactions more practical for everyday use while maintaining Zcash’s core privacy features.

The release is open source, allowing developers to integrate and build upon the technology.
